Dennis Kegengo
November 13, 2025
3 months ago
Dennis Kegengo
November 13, 2025
3 months ago
Dennis Kegengo
November 13, 2025
3 months ago
Dennis Kegengo
November 13, 2025
3 months ago
Dennis Kegengo
November 13, 2025
3 months ago
Dennis Kegengo
November 13, 2025
3 months ago
Hossam Ahmed
November 12, 2025
3 months ago
Andrew Olsson
November 12, 2025
3 months ago
Andrew Olsson
November 12, 2025
3 months ago
Hossam Ahmed
November 12, 2025
3 months ago
Peter Kanjere
November 12, 2025
3 months ago
Adaramola Yemiblak
November 12, 2025
3 months ago